Jun 11, 1993 · If the temporary power taps are being used to provide transient voltage surge suppression, then these devices would meet the OSHA standards. If the temporary power taps are being used solely as wiring to provide extra or more convenient outlets, then this is a violation of 29 CFR 1910.305(g)(1)(iii)(A):

Power Strips shall be used to supply power to plug-connected components of a movable assembly that is rack, table, pedestal or cart mounted, provided it is permanently mounted to the assembly. 5. Power Strips shall only be used to provide multiple outlets for a total load not exceeding 11 amps . 6. Power Strips may be used in conjunction ...Power strips for non-patient care electrical equipment in the patient care rooms, but outside of the patient care vicinity, must meet UL 1363. In non-patient care rooms, power strips meet other UL standards. OSHA regulations require all listed devices to be used in accordance with their manufacturer/listing instructions. UL listing for power strips requires that they be directly connected to a permanent outlet. Daisy chaining power strips in an environment subject to OSHA regulation is an OSHA violation. 6.Salt Lake City, UT 84165-0200 Dear Mr. Cee: This is in response to your letter of February 26, regarding the use of "power strips".
